O'Sullivan named partner at Margolin, Winer & Evens LLP

Margolin, Winer & Evens LLP (MWE, Garden City, N.Y. and New York, N.Y.), a leading certified public accounting and business advisory firm, has appointed Scott O'Sullivan, CPA as partner in MWE's Tax Department. O'Sullivan previously served as senior tax manager. At MWE, O'Sullivan serves in the Real Estate Practice Group, where he is heavily involved in tax planning and deal structuring, including 1031 exchanges, cost segregation studies, and other transactions on behalf of prominent real estate developers and investors, property managers, nursing home owners and operators and other diverse businesses. He joined MWE in 1996 as a senior accountant initially serving in the firm's Audit Department and subsequently the Tax Department. O'Sullivan started as a general tax accountant with Howe, Riley & Howe, PC (Manchester, N.H.). In 2005, O'Sullivan's achievements were recognized by Long Island Business News which identified him as one of the Top Five to Watch in Commercial Real Estate. He was also named one of Real Estate Weekly's "Rising Stars."
